When 85.00 mL of 0.250 M Ca(OH)2 (aq) and 15.00 mL of 0.750 M Pb(NO3) (aq) are mixed together in a beaker a yellow precipitate is formed. Assume all heavy metal hydroxides are insoluable. Assume that both solutions are initially at 25® C and the final volume of the solution is 0.100 L. (a) What is the net ionic equation for the reaction that occurs? (b) What is the limiting reactant in this reaction? (c) What is the theoretical yield in grams of the precipitate in your reaction? What is the percent yiteld if 2.00 g of the precipitate is produced during an experiment? (d) Given that ?H ®F for the precipitate is +71.50 KJ/mole, calculate the quantity of heat released or absorbed during the reaction. (e) Will the temperature of the solution increase or decrease as the reaction occurs? EXACTLY what will the temperature change be?
